1 change: 1 addition & 0 deletions metadata-ingestion/src/datahub/emitter/kafka_emitter.py
Original file line number Diff line number Diff line change
Expand Up @@ -61,6 +61,7 @@ def emit_mce_async(
self.producer.poll(0)
self.producer.produce(
topic=self.config.topic,
key=mce.proposedSnapshot.urn,
value=mce,
on_delivery=callback,
)
